What this job involves The Senior Project Manager directs project management services on assigned JLL client projects, regions, and practices while providing superior client service. This role oversees project implementation and execution through construction completion, managing projects up to 25,000 RSF with potential responsibility for projects up to 75,000 RSF. The position includes managing small ground-up projects encompassing programming, design, entitlements, bidding, permitting, and construction management, as well as overseeing capital improvement and asset preservation programs at multiple sites. The successful candidate will develop project budgets including hard and soft costs, manage consultant and contractor teams, maintain client relationships, and provide on-site supervision to ensure project performance criteria are met. This role also involves business development activities, training JLL team members, and identifying areas of concern regarding potential liabilities and risk. - Manage and oversee all aspects of projects, including programming, design, schedule, entitlements, bidding, permitting, execution and close out.
- Efficient at reading construction plans, finding potential areas of concern or hidden costs prior to GC contract execution in some cases.
- Prepare weekly detailed review of project workload, identifying and communicating risks early, while providing solutions to meet client driven schedule and budget.
- Collaborate with internal teams and stakeholders to ensure projects are completed on time, within budget, and meet quality standards.
- Serve as an experienced resource and lead by example on a larger PM team with various skill levels. Delegate regional tasks, assist with issue resolution, and aid the development and skills of the collective team.
- Maintain strong working relationships with key stakeholders.
- Ensure leadership is fully and accurately informed of all project issues.
- Build and maintain positive working relationships with all stakeholders and vendors.
- Monitor and manage vendor and project team performance to ensure compliance with contractual requirements, regulatory entities, and client expectations.
- Act as the primary senior level contact with the client throughout the duration of the project; programming through construction close out.
- Collaborate with various stakeholders to define project objectives, scope, and deliverables, ensuring they are aligned with clients' goals and expectations.
- Develop Master Project schedules and manage project performance against schedules, scheduled milestones and critical path items on multiple projects.
- Develop a detailed project budget based on historical and market data and clearly defined set of budget assumptions.
- Guide the client and team through the design implementation process including conceptual, schematic, design development, construction documentation and signoff.
- Facilitate initiation of all critical project meetings and coordination exercises with internal staff, key stakeholders and external users to ensure responsibilities are efficiently, accurately and effectively communicated and understood by all concerned.
- Coordinate any necessary due diligence efforts on behalf of the internal team, project partners, clients and/or end users, maintaining and delivering all appropriate documentation.
- Prepare RFP's needed for design and contractor services as well as manage the overall vendor selection process.
